  2. Representation Devices Representation is the process by which the media presents the ‘real world’ to an audience. A popular understanding of representation is through stereotypes.

  3. Representation Devices Punks are associated with safety pins in their clothes and bodies, and Mohican haircuts. This is the stereotype of a punk, but although there will be many punks who do not look like this. Anarchy -punks are often linked to the idea of anarchy through their individualism represented through their image Rebellious - they are often associated rebellion as they stand out from the norm Alternative - image presents us with an alternative look that is not typically associated with everyday society

  4. Representation Devices People associate the sophisticated and elegant characteristic of the actress with the brand and the fragrance. The use of a model who fits into the stereo-typical notion of the ‘blonde, blue-eyed beauty’ however this image doesn’t represent the everyday woman in society therefore making it distorted from reality. The brand itself is associated with style and glamour.

  5. Representation Devices Majority of attention that young people get in terms of the media, most of the time is usually negative. Young people are often only recognized for negative behaviour. For example, during the riots in 2011, young people peoples anarchist behaviour caused outrage. Young people were presented as being hooligans and criminals. This relates to the theory of how select/repeat aspects of intricate social relations in order to represent them as fixed, natural, obvious and ready to consume which distorts from the reality as not all young people behave in this manner.
